分析太阳能光伏发电在深圳地铁6号线高架车站应用的可行性,阐述深圳地铁6号线高架车站光伏发电系统太阳能电池的选择、光伏组件与车站顶棚的结合方案、光伏并网设计、光伏监控系统、防雷接地,进行经济效益和环境、社会效益分析。结果表明:采用光伏发电平均成本均低于目前深圳地铁的用电电价,同时减少了碳排放,实现了光伏与建筑的完美结合。

The necessity and feasibility of solar photovoltaic applied to line 6 of Shenzhen metro are analyzed; the paper introduces solar photovoltaic system for elevated subway station of line 6 of Shenzhen metro, it includes the section of solar cell, the photovoltaic modules combined program with station roof, the grid-connected solar photovoltaic system design, solar photovoltaic monitoring system, lightning protection and grounding, expected benefits.it will provide effectively reference to the application of solar photovoltaic to urban rail transit.
